The Harvard Public Policy Leadership Conference (PPLC) is a fully funded leadership program hosted by the Harvard Kennedy School in Cambridge. The conference is designed for undergraduate students interested in public policy, public service, government, and leadership careers.
This four-day conference provides participants with the opportunity to engage with Harvard faculty, connect with student leaders, and explore pathways to graduate education and careers in public service. The program encourages talented students from diverse and underrepresented backgrounds to become future leaders in policy and governance.

Financial Benefits
The conference is fully funded and covers:
- Round-trip transportation
- Accommodation
- Meals during the conference
- Conference participation costs
- Access to workshops and networking activities

Eligibility Criteria
- Applicants must meet the following requirements:
- Be enrolled in a U.S. undergraduate institution
- Have completed at least two academic semesters
- Not graduate during the academic year
- Have a minimum GPA of 3.0
- Demonstrate leadership and commitment to public service
- Be eligible for a Federal Pell Grant
Eligible applicants include:
- U.S. citizens
- Permanent residents
- Non-citizen U.S. nationals
